Why Succession Planning Is Now a Board-Level Priority
Mechanical engineering organizations are facing accelerated retirements, skills shortages, and expanding global competition. According to the report, succession planning is no longer a reactive exercise but a strategic business imperative. “Succession planning ensures that leadership transitions do not slow innovation or compromise quality,” the article notes, emphasizing the need for early identification and development of high-potential leaders.

A Strategic Advantage for Future-Ready Organizations
As mechanical engineering firms scale and diversify, succession planning also strengthens employer branding and talent retention. Leaders are more likely to commit to organizations that demonstrate clear career pathways and long-term vision. This strategic clarity supports stability during growth, mergers, and market expansion while reinforcing operational resilience.
